Penetration Testing Defined
One of the first things to understand, according to RealtimeCampaign.com, is that penetration testing and vulnerability scanning aren’t the same things. The vulnerability scan is used for ranking, identifying, and reporting any vulnerabilities. A penetration is used for exploiting vulnerabilities or defeat the various security features and controls of any system. Detect and Arrange Any Security Threats
A penetration test, also called a pen test, estimates the ability an organization must defend its endpoints, users, networks, and applications from external and internal attempts to dodge the security controls for achieving unapproved or privileged access to protect all assets. The pen test will confirm the threat posed by certain faulty processes or security vulnerabilities, which allows IT management and security experts to arrange the various remediation efforts that should be put in place. An organization can work to find security threats and avoid any unauthorized access to critical systems and crucial information by executing complete and regular penetration testing.
Evade Penalties and Meet Monitoring Necessities
The IT department of various companies can address the compliance or auditing facets of procedures, including GLBA, SARBANES – OXLEY, and HIPAA, and report the testing necessities that have been recognized by the federal PCI-DSS and NIST/FISMA commands. The total reports that are produced by the penetration testing can help organizations in evading significant penalties to avoid issues related to non-compliance and allow them to illustrate continued due diligence in to assessors by maintaining the necessary security controls.
Help Reduce Network Downtime
Trying to recover after a security flaw is costly. Sometimes, this process may involve retention programs, IT remediation, legal activities, reduced trade associates, reduced revenues, and more. With penetration testing, an organization can find support and help in avoiding these types of financial setbacks and by proactively finding and addressing these threats before security attach or breach occurs.
